B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a portable terminal, and more particularly to a portable terminal and a method for receiving media using a fingerprint.
2. Description of the Related Art Recently, various services and additional functions provided by portable terminals have been gradually expanded. In order to increase the utility value of such a mobile terminal and satisfy various needs of users, various applications that can be executed in a mobile terminal have been developed.
Accordingly, at least several to hundreds of applications can be stored in a portable terminal such as a smart phone and a tablet PC recently. Objects (or shortcut icons) for executing each of the applications are displayed on the touch screen of the portable terminal. Accordingly, the user can execute a desired application on the portable terminal by touching any one of the shortcut icons displayed on the touch screen. In addition, objects such as newspaper articles and web pages can be displayed on the touch screen of the portable terminal. Then, the mobile terminal analyzes the rhythm, beat, or frequency of the music input through the microphone and generates a fingerprint using the fingerprint algorithm. Then, the generated fingerprint is transmitted to the media server, and information on music, that is, a composer, a singer, a title, and the like, is received from the media server.
However, conventionally, a fingerprint is generated through an address included in a web page, and the media is not received and reproduced through the generated fingerprint.
It is necessary to use fingerprint technology to generate a fingerprint using the address of the web page, and to receive and reproduce the media through the generated fingerprint.
Accordingly, the present invention provides a portable terminal and method for generating a fingerprint through an address in a web environment and receiving media using the generated fingerprint.

Hereinafter, with reference to FIG. 6 and FIG. 7, a method of receiving media using a fingerprint in a portable terminal according to an embodiment of the present invention will be described in detail.
In operation S610 and S612, a webpage including at least one address is analyzed by analyzing the input address corresponding to the input of the address, and a processable module is selected.
Execution of an application for analyzing the input address may be preceded. That is, after executing the application, if the address of the web page is added to the play list of the application, or the selection, copy, drag, or typing of the address occurs in the web page including at least one address, Lt; / RTI > Such an application is an application for analyzing an input address to generate a fingerprint. And activates or selects at least one module for receiving the media contained in the address corresponding to the input of the address included in the web page. The modules may be different from one another depending on the kind of media, and include at least one protocol for receiving media. The protocol includes HyperText Transfer Protocol (HTTP) and Real-time Transport Protocol (RTP). The protocols that can be applied to the present invention may include various protocols in addition to the above-described HTTP and RTP. In addition, the application of the present invention can set and display a different graphic user interface for playing media according to the pattern of the input address and the type of the media. To this end, the application of the present invention grasps the type of media through the analyzed pattern.
Referring to FIG. 7A, FIG. 7A illustrates an example of displaying a web page including at least one address in a portable terminal, and a
Referring to FIG. 7B, FIG. 7B is an example of an address added to a web page displayed on a mobile terminal and added to a play list of an application. The application can play media such as music, movies, and moving pictures. And the application has a menu that includes an
In step S614, a fingerprint of the media corresponding to the analyzed address is generated. The application is an application for analyzing an input address to generate a fingerprint, which can be used to generate a fingerprint. Further, the present invention can generate a fingerprint of at least one of the media specified by the input address and the media included in the web page specified by the address. The fingerprint may be periodically updated through communication with the media server as a unique identifier of the media. In addition, the present invention may generate a fingerprint through the application, but may also generate the fingerprint by controlling an application in the
Then, the generated fingerprint is transmitted to the media server (S616). When the fingerprint is received from the portable terminal, the server transmits the media corresponding to the fingerprint to the portable terminal. The server not only periodically updates the fingerprint through communication with the portable terminal but also periodically updates a pattern of at least one address displayed on the web page. The pattern can be grasped through a URL. For example, if the URL is http://youtu.be/, it means Youtube, which is video or music. As described above, the present invention can grasp the characteristics of the medium possessed by the URL through the pattern of the URL.
